Road cycling around Jestetten offers diverse landscapes at the edge of the Black Forest and along the Rhine River, providing varied terrain for cyclists. The region features rolling hills, gentle climbs, and well-paved surfaces, making it suitable for different abilities. Many routes extend across the border into Switzerland, traversing vineyards, forests, lush meadows, and charming villages. This geographical position allows for both scenic riverside rides and more challenging routes with significant elevation changes.

  • The most popular road cycling route is Wart Castle – Näfbach loop from Dachsen, a 34.4 miles (55.4 km) moderate trail that takes 2 hours 23 minutes to complete. This route offers a blend of historical landmarks and scenic cross-border landscapes.
  • Another top favourite among local road cyclists is View of Diessenhofen – Munot Fortress, Schaffhausen loop from Dachsen, a moderate 20.4 miles (32.8 km) path. This route features historical sites like Munot Fortress and views of the Rhine.
  • Local road cyclists also love the Seal Tower, Diessenhofen – Seal Tower, Diessenhofen loop from Dachsen, a 20.4 miles (32.9 km) trail leading through varied scenery along the Rhine, often completed in about 1 hour 33 minutes.

This route is on excellent smooth pavement with little traffic, except during the rush hour. There are not many fountains nor places for eating on this stretch. The village of Flaach does offer 1 or 2 good restaurants as well a bicycle shop in the village.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many road cycling routes are available around Jestetten?

There are over 320 road cycling routes around Jestetten, offering a wide variety of options for different skill levels and preferences. You'll find everything from easy rides to challenging tours with significant elevation.

What kind of terrain can I expect on road cycling routes near Jestetten?

The region around Jestetten offers diverse terrain, characterized by rolling hills, gentle climbs, and well-paved surfaces. You'll encounter picturesque landscapes including vineyards, forests, and lush meadows, with routes varying from mostly flat sections along the Rhine to more demanding climbs in the hilly areas towards the Black Forest.

Are there easy road cycling routes suitable for beginners around Jestetten?

Yes, Jestetten offers nearly 50 easy road cycling routes, perfect for beginners or those looking for a relaxed ride. These routes typically feature less elevation gain and shorter distances, allowing you to enjoy the scenic beauty without excessive effort.

Can I find challenging road cycling routes with significant elevation gain in the Jestetten area?

Absolutely. For experienced road cyclists seeking a challenge, there are almost 80 difficult routes around Jestetten. These tours often feature substantial elevation gains and longer distances, taking you through the more demanding hilly areas and offering rewarding views.

What natural attractions can I see while road cycling near Jestetten?

Many routes offer stunning natural sights. You can cycle past the impressive Rhine Falls, one of Europe's largest waterfalls, or enjoy views of the High Rhine landscape. The region's proximity to the Southern Black Forest Nature Park also means beautiful forests and river scenery are common.

Are there any historical landmarks or points of interest along the road cycling routes?

Yes, several routes pass by historical landmarks. For example, the "Wart Castle – Näfbach loop from Dachsen" takes you near Wart Castle. Other routes might lead you to the picturesque Rheinau Monastery, situated on an island, or historical sites like the Seal Tower in Diessenhofen, which you can see on the "Seal Tower, Diessenhofen – Seal Tower, Diessenhofen loop from Dachsen" tour.

What do other road cyclists enjoy most about road cycling in Jestetten?

The komoot community highly rates the road cycling experience around Jestetten, with an average score of 4.6 stars. Cyclists often praise the diverse landscapes, the well-maintained roads, and the opportunity for cross-border rides into Switzerland, which offer a unique blend of natural beauty and cultural insights.

Are there circular road cycling routes available from Jestetten?

Yes, many of the road cycling routes around Jestetten are designed as circular tours, allowing you to start and end your ride in the same location. This is convenient for those traveling by car or staying in the area. Examples include the "View of Diessenhofen – Munot Fortress, Schaffhausen loop from Dachsen" or the "Thur Bridge – Thur Bridge in Gütighausen loop from Dachsen".

When is the best time of year for road cycling around Jestetten?

The spring, summer, and early autumn months (roughly April to October) are generally the best for road cycling around Jestetten. During these periods, the weather is typically mild and pleasant, and the landscapes are at their most vibrant. Cycling after snowmelt in spring can offer particularly impressive views of the Rhine Falls.

Are there road cycling routes that cross into Switzerland from Jestetten?

Yes, Jestetten's location right on the Swiss border makes it an excellent starting point for cross-border road cycling adventures. Many routes traverse diverse Swiss scenery, including charming villages, vineyards, and historical sites like the Rheinau Monastery, offering a unique international cycling experience.

Where can I find parking for road cycling routes in Jestetten?

Jestetten and nearby towns offer various parking options, often near trailheads or public facilities. While specific parking details vary by route, many tours, especially those starting from larger towns or attractions like Schloss Laufen am Rheinfall, will have designated parking areas suitable for cyclists.
